Why AI agents are the next big productivity lift for sales and operations

Quick summary
AI agents — autonomous, task-focused AI assistants — are moving from tech demos into real business use. Over the past year we’ve seen cloud and SaaS vendors add “copilot” or agent features, and open-source frameworks make it easier to build agents that handle specific workflows (think: triage leads, run weekly reports, summarize customer tickets). The result: faster decisions, fewer repetitive tasks, and 24/7 capability without hiring extra headcount.

Why this matters for your business
– Cost and time savings: Agents can automate repetitive sales tasks like lead qualification, follow-ups, and data entry — freeing reps for high-value work.
– Better reporting: Agents can gather data, run analyses, and produce clear, narrative reports on demand — lowering the time to insight.
– Scale without adding staff: Customer support and operations can use agents to handle routine queries and trigger escalation only when needed.
– Risk and governance: Business AI brings accuracy, privacy, and compliance questions. You need guardrails so agents’ decisions are reliable and auditable.

If you’re wondering where to start, here’s a simple, low-risk roadmap RocketSales uses with clients:

1. Prioritize use cases, not technology
– Start with high-frequency tasks that cost time or cause errors (e.g., lead routing, monthly close checks, recurring reports).
2. Run a quick pilot (4–8 weeks)
– Build a focused agent to automate a single workflow, measure time saved and error reduction, then expand.
3. Connect to the right data sources
– Agents are only as smart as the data they can access. We integrate CRM, ticketing, and BI systems securely so agents produce trustworthy outputs and reports.
4. Add governance and performance metrics
– Define success metrics (time saved, conversion lift, report latency) and set guardrails for data access, audit logs, and human review.
5. Scale with change management
– Train teams, adjust processes, and iterate. Small wins build momentum and reduce fear of automation.
